欢迎光临青冈雍途茂网络有限公司司官网!
全国咨询热线:13583364057
当前位置: 首页 > 新闻动态

Golang测试setup与teardown方法实践

时间:2025-11-28 21:58:14

Golang测试setup与teardown方法实践
在 Modifier 函数中,ptrInt 是一个 *int 类型的指针。
针对传统方法如`rename`和`set_levels`在处理重复或`nan`名称时可能遇到的局限性,本文提供了将multiindex转换为元组列表或辅助dataframe后进行修改的策略,确保能精确地按位置更新多级索引名称,从而解决数据合并和清洗中的常见问题。
确保每个连接都有自己的 goroutine,避免阻塞。
通过结合.net.DialTimeout 和 websocket.NewClient 函数,我们可以有效地设置连接超时,避免程序长时间阻塞,并及时处理连接错误。
在上面的示例中,shape() 函数默认操作的是“默认”或“当前”的turtle。
示例: 要只运行 BenchmarkMapTravel 基准测试,并跳过所有普通测试,可以使用以下命令:go test -bench MapTravel -run=^$或者,您也可以使用一个不太可能匹配的字符串作为模式:go test -bench MapTravel -run=thisexpressionwontmatchanytest这两种方法都能有效地阻止普通测试的执行,确保基准测试在更“纯净”的环境中运行。
Python用xml.etree.ElementTree创建元素并写入文件;JavaScript通过DOMParser解析XML,createElement添加节点,XMLSerializer输出;C#利用XmlDocument创建元素并追加到根节点,最后保存。
修改后的数据文件示例 经过优化后的文本文件结构应类似于以下示例: 立即学习“Python免费学习笔记(深入)”;Balancim de hidraulico (a) ponte Defeito 01 - Maquina nao liga Botao de emergencia acionado Balancim de hidraulico (a) ponte Defeito 02 - O martelo nao vai para os lados Botao de emergencia acionado Balancim de Corte hidraulico Braco (Tecnomaq) Defeito 01 - O martelo sobe e desce lento Filtro de óleo entupido Balancim de Corte hidraulico Braco (Tecnomaq) Defeito 02 - O martelo sobe todo e aumenta o ruido do balancim Operador regulou muito alto o marteloPython 实现:解析优化后的数据 一旦数据文件被优化为上述结构,使用Python进行解析就变得非常直接。
本文将深入探讨这一常见问题的根源,并提供一种简洁有效的解决方案:确保锚点链接的`href`属性包含当前页面的完整相对路径,从而实现平滑的页面内跳转,避免不必要的页面刷新和url结构改变。
例如:xmlstarlet sel -t -c "//node[@attr='value']" file.xml 在线XPath测试器:上传XML后输入XPath,直接查看匹配结果 文本编辑器插件:如VS Code中的XML工具扩展,支持XPath查询和片段导出 基本上就这些常用方法。
做好这一步,网站性能会明显提升。
dev_appserver.py 会识别这个目录为应用的基础,并正确处理其中的Go源文件(即使它们位于子目录中)。
它不涉及文件内容的实际拷贝。
指针值比较规则: 指针值也是可比较的。
基本上就这些。
为什么选择MinGW和Code::Blocks组合进行C++开发?
本文将详细介绍如何手动初始化 Python 解释器,并指定虚拟环境路径,从而确保 PyO3 使用正确的 Python 环境。
为什么一般不建议用正则解析XML XML是上下文相关语言,而正则只能处理正则语言。
如果$search为空,则不添加任何搜索条件,直接返回原始$query。
阿里云-虚拟数字人 阿里云-虚拟数字人是什么?

本文链接:http://www.altodescuento.com/24125_248c44.html